以NRF52840 nRF5_SDK_15.3.0为例, 1、首先必须要安装“nRF Command Line Tools”工具,里面包括了J-Link RTT的相关软件,以J-Link RTT Viewer为例:打开软件,选择如图配置,点击OK进行连接。 2、在Keil工程的Options添加DEBUG预定义。 3、修改配置文件..\config\sdk_config.h (1) A、NRF_LOG_BACKEND_RTT_ENABLED必须要使能; B、NRF_LOG_BACKEND_UART_ENABLED可根据硬件条件实际选择是否开启; C、NRF_LOG_DEFAULT_LEVEL根据需要选择适合的模式,本文选择Debug。 (2)NRF_LOG_BACKEND_RTT_TX_RETRY_DELAY_MS调试写入延时时间,上面还有个缓存区大小的设置,可以注意下。 (3)nrf_log module configuration里面涉及很多功能部件的调试功能是否开启,根据工程需求选择即可。 4、最终效果 |
|
来自: yng326309158 > 《BLE》